
Margarita M. was born in Leningrad, USSR (present day St. Petersburg, Russia) into a Jewish / Armenian family strongly inclined toward theater, music, computer programming, mathematics, cars and literature. Margarita’s love of storytelling, performing and reading was apparent at an early age. In fact her first word was knigi, “books” in Russian. In 1989 the family came to the US as refugees, fleeing political oppression in the Soviet Union. Margarita went on to receive a BFA in Theater from New York University.
Margarita M. lives in Harlem, New York with her chocolate pit bull Hershey and divides her time between writing, teaching yoga, family, friends and activism. Her writing has appeared on the pages of Shambhala Sun Magazine, as well as on the The Interdependence Project Blog, The Under 35 Project, BK Nation Blog, MANT Magazine and Seventeen Magazine Online. In 2012 Margarita was the subject of a 12Questions interview.
